noun, masculine/binaˈɡɾiʝo/plural: vinagrillos
weak vinegar; whip scorpion (order Thelyphonida); a herb of the genus Oxalis, which has stems of around 20 centimetres that contain oxalic acid
Synonyms: huiscolote, vinagrón
Etymology tree Spanish vinagre Proto-Indo-European *-lós Proto-Indo-European *-elós Proto-Italic *-elos Latin -lus Latin -ellus Old Spanish -iello Spanish -illo Spanish vinagrillo From vinagre (“vinegar”) + -illo (diminutive suffix).
